Overview
Walnut Square serves 161 students in grades Kindergarten-3.
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is equal to the Massachusetts state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 47%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Massachusetts state average of 49%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 1,046 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Comprehensive Grammar School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Massachusetts for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 31% (which is lower than the Massachusetts state average of 42%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 38% (which is lower than the Massachusetts state average of 44%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is equal to the Massachusetts state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 67%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Massachusetts state average of 49% (majority Hispanic).
